midoss-app-dev

Code and documentation for the dynamic visualization web app based on the Pyramid framework and the OpenLayers library.

Demo Deployment Notes

Notes re: deployment of demo version of app on skookum for 19-Jul-2021 MIDOSS Stakeholders Workshop. Some steps require sudo access, and messing around with pre-creation of directories via mkdir and adjustment of ownership from root:root to dlatorne:sallen.

  1. Clone repo from GitHub into /SalishSeaCast/

  2. Create symlink in app code directory to Ben's tiles assets directory tree:

    $ ln -s /ocean/bmoorema/research/MEOPAR/data/midoss-app/tiles /SalishSeaCast/midoss-app-dev/midoss_app/tiles
  3. Create conda env:

    $ cd /SalishSeaCast/midoss-app-dev/
    $ conda env create --prefix /SalishSeaCast/midoss-app-env -f envs/environment-deploy.yaml
  4. Activate conda env and do editable install of app in env:

    $ conda activate /SalishSeaCast/midoss-app-env
    (midoss-app-env)$ python3 -m pip install -e /SalishSeaCast/midoss-app-dev
  5. Add reverse proxy directives to /etc/apache2/sites-enabled/000-default.conf:

    # salishsea.eos.ubc.ca/midoss - MIDOSS Monte Carlo fields viz demo app                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                       
    ProxyPass /midoss http://salishsea.eos.ubc.ca:5050/midoss
    ProxyPassReverse /midoss http://salishsea.eos.ubc.ca:5050/midoss
    
  6. Create directory to hold log files:

    $ mkdir /SalishSeaCast/logs/midoss-app/
  7. Start a tmux session to run the app in:

    $ tmux new -s midoss-app

    Activate the environment in the tmux session, and launch the app using the production configuration:

    $ conda activate /SalishSeaCast/midoss-app-env
    (midoss-app-env)$ cd /SalishSeaCast/midoss-app-dev/
    (midoss-app-env)$ pserve production.ini

    To re-attach to the tmux session, use:

    $ tmux attach -t midoss-app
